The Uncommitted Christian
Jesus made it clear that He has no followers that are uncommitted. He said in many passages of scripture, that if He was not our highest priority, then we were not worthy of Him, and that we could not even be His disciple.
Matthew 10:37 (KJV)
He that loveth father or mother more than me is not worthy of me: and he that loveth son or daughter more than me is not worthy of me.
Matthew 10:38 (KJV)
And he that taketh not his cross, and followeth after me, is not worthy of me.
Matthew 16:24-27 (KJV)
24 Then said Jesus unto his disciples, If any [man] will come after me, let him deny himself, and take up his cross, and follow me.
25 For whosoever will save his life shall lose it: and whosoever will lose his life for my sake shall find it.
26 For what is a man profited, if he shall gain the whole world, and lose his own soul? or what shall a man give in exchange for his soul?
27 For the Son of man shall come in the glory of his Father with his angels; and then he shall reward every man according to his works.
Matthew 7:21 (KJV) Not every one that saith unto me, Lord, Lord, shall enter into the kingdom of heaven; but he that doeth the will of my Father which is in heaven.
The lack of commitment today among people who say they believe in Jesus is at an all time high since 2020. We also have so many worldly distractions that keep so many away from being totally devoted to Jesus Christ.
Notice what the apostle John said in 1 John 2:15-17.
1 John 2:15-17 (KJV)
15 Love not the world, neither the things [that are] in the world. If any man love the world, the love of the Father is not in him.
16 For all that [is] in the world, the lust of the flesh, and the lust of the eyes, and the pride of life, is not of the Father, but is of the world.
17 And the world passeth away, and the lust thereof: but he that doeth the will of God abideth for ever.
